public void testBOMMarkers() throws Exception {
final String fileWithBom = "stopwithbom.txt";
SolrResourceLoader loader = new SolrResourceLoader(TEST_PATH().resolve("collection1"));
// preliminary sanity check
InputStream bomStream = loader.openResource(fileWithBom);
try {
final byte[] bomExpected = new byte[] { -17, -69, -65 };
final byte[] firstBytes = new byte[3];
assertEquals("Should have been able to read 3 bytes from bomStream",
3, bomStream.read(firstBytes));
assertTrue("This test only works if " + fileWithBom +
" contains a BOM -- it appears someone removed it.",
Arrays.equals(bomExpected, firstBytes));
} finally {
try { bomStream.close(); } catch (Exception e) { /* IGNORE */ }
}
// now make sure getLines skips the BOM...
List<String> lines = loader.getLines(fileWithBom);
assertEquals(1, lines.size());
assertEquals("BOMsAreEvil", lines.get(0));
loader.close();
}

public void testClassLoaderLibs() throws Exception {
Path tmpRoot = createTempDir("testClassLoaderLibs");
Path lib = tmpRoot.resolve("lib");
Files.createDirectories(lib);
try (JarOutputStream os = new JarOutputStream(Files.newOutputStream(lib.resolve("jar1.jar")))) {
os.putNextEntry(new JarEntry("aLibFile"));
os.closeEntry();
}
Path otherLib = tmpRoot.resolve("otherLib");
Files.createDirectories(otherLib);
try (JarOutputStream os = new JarOutputStream(Files.newOutputStream(otherLib.resolve("jar2.jar")))) {
os.putNextEntry(new JarEntry("explicitFile"));
os.closeEntry();
}
try (JarOutputStream os = new JarOutputStream(Files.newOutputStream(otherLib.resolve("jar3.jar")))) {
os.putNextEntry(new JarEntry("otherFile"));
os.closeEntry();
}
SolrResourceLoader loader = new SolrResourceLoader(tmpRoot);
loader.addToClassLoader(SolrResourceLoader.getURLs(lib));
// check "lib/aLibFile"
assertNotNull(loader.getClassLoader().getResource("aLibFile"));
// add inidividual jars from other paths
loader.addToClassLoader(Collections.singletonList(otherLib.resolve("jar2.jar").toUri().toURL()));
assertNotNull(loader.getClassLoader().getResource("explicitFile"));
assertNull(loader.getClassLoader().getResource("otherFile"));
// add all jars from another path
loader.addToClassLoader(SolrResourceLoader.getURLs(otherLib));
assertNotNull(loader.getClassLoader().getResource("otherFile"));
loader.close();
}
